2022 marks ten years for the Pittsburg Festival of the Arts. Last night, the first of 12 concerts in Pittsburg took place at the Bicknell Family Center for the Arts. Today the festival will hold two events. The Pittsburg Brass Quintet will perform at 2pm at Pittsburg Public Library.
And tonight at seven at PSU’s McCray Hall, clarinet and sax ensembles will perform. Director of the festival Raul Munguia says Wednesday night’s performers are the headlining group.
“These are professional artists coming from Kansas City. They are a very well-established ensemble. It’s called Ensemble Iberica. Amado, who is leading this particular quartet is going to be performing music from Peru, from Bolivia, from Chile.”
The final performance of the week-long event will be the ’90s cover band Bill and Monica’s Excellent Adventure Friday night at seven at Miners and Monroe.
